What Are Clouds?
A Cloud is made of water drops or ice crystals floating (漂浮) in the sky. There are many kinds of cloud. Clouds are of great importance to Earth’s weather.
The sky can be full of water. But most of the time you can’t see the water. The drops of water are too small to see. They have turned into a gas called water vapor. As the water vapor goes higher in the sky, the air goes cooler. The cooler air causes the water droplets (微滴) to start to stick to things such as bits of dust, ice or sea salt.
Clouds get their names in two ways. One way is by where they are found in the sky. Some clouds are high up in the sky. Low clouds form closer to Earth’s surface. In fact, low clouds can even touch the ground. These clouds are called fog. Middle clouds are found between low and high clouds.
Another way clouds are named is by their shape. Cirrus clouds (卷云) are high clouds. They look like feathers. Cumulus clouds are middle clouds. These clouds look like giant cotton balls in the sky. Stratus clouds are low clouds. They cover the sky like bed sheets.
Most of the water in clouds is in very small droplets. The droplets are so light that they float in the air. Sometimes those droplets join with other droplets. Then they turn into larger drops. When that happens, gravity (重力) causes them to fall the Earth. We call the falling water drops “rain”. When the air is colder, the water may form snowflakes instead. Freezing rain, sleet or even hail can fall from clouds.
Clouds are important for many reasons. Rain and snow are two of those reasons. At night, clouds reflect heat and keep the ground warmer. During the day, clouds make shade that can keep us cooler. Studying clouds helps people have a better understanding of Earth’s weather. People use satellites in space to study clouds.

Four kinds of friends
I once believed that a friend is a friend “all the way”. Now I have changed my ideas about friendships.
Friends of convenience(便利). They can be the people who live next door or the mothers of our children’s closest friends. They will help us when we need it. They will look after our cats when we go on holiday. But we don’t ever get too close or tell too much. We keep our public face and emotional(情感的) distance, which means that we’ll talk about being overweight but not about being happy or sad. However, people still feel these friendships valuable(珍贵的) to them.
Special-interest friends. These friendships aren’t deeply personal or emotional. Their value lies in some shared interest, so we may have an office friend, a tennis friend, or even a shopping friend.
Historical Friends. We all have a friend who knew us well when…, maybe we were back in the second grade of primary school, when our family lived in that two-room flat downtown. He or she was the first, the only friend we told our secrets to.
The years have gone by, and we have gone different ways. We have little in common(共同)now, but we are still a personal part of each other’s past. We know how we looked before our teeth were straightened, and our getting together helps us remember an earlier part of ourselves, which is important and never lost.
Cross-generational(代) friends. These are friendships that from across generations. I have in my own life a precious(珍贵的) friend, a woman of 65, who is wise, who listens well, and who represents(代表) not only an ideal mother to me but also the person I’d like to be when I grow up.
Best friends, I believe, totally love, support and trust each other.

Love animals and STOP hurting them
In February 2021, Chen Kaiyin from Beijing paid 2, 000 yuan and “adopted(领养)” a red panda at Nanjing Hongshan Forest Zoo. The zoo would use the money to buy food for its animals and to pay for their medical care.
As for Chen, she could get a certificate(证书)and learn about the panda’s daily life online. She can go to the zoo for free. She can also have the chance to feed the animal and clean its living space.
Online adoption is one of the ways the Nanjing Hongshan Forest Zoo gets help to get through hard times. More than 80 percent of the zoo’s income(收入)comes from visitors buying tickets. But visitor numbers went down greatly because of the COVID-19 pandemic.
The adoption has worked well with people’s warm support. About 150 animals have been adopted so far.
Many zoos have also faced the same kind of problems during the pandemic. However, some of them have come up with new ideas to raise money. For example, Shanghai Wildlife Park livestreams(网上直播)every day to show how the animals live. Millions of people watch them. Beijing Zoo has brought out ice creams in the shape(形状)of its animals. It also makes toys and Rubik’s cubes(魔方)with the image(形象)of tigers.
These new ways to raise money make people rethink what roles(角色)zoos play. Shen Zhijun, the head of the Nanjing Hongshan Forest Zoo, said modern zoos should no longer be places for visitors to just see animals. Zoos can also teach people how to protect animals. “Adoption” is one way for more people to join in and know more about animals. This helps with animal protection.

Confidence(自信)is very important in daily life. It can help you to develop a healthy attitude (态度). A study shows that the people who are more confident are much happier. They can have more chance to make themselves successful. The following is about how to be more confident.
Speak loud When you are not confident, you can’t do well what you want to do. You speak in a voice so low that other people can hardly hear you. Try to speak loud enough so that people can hear you clearly. The high voice can help you become more confident.
Play sports Physical exercise makes you tired but completely relaxed. A strong body helps you be full of confidence.
Encourage yourself Write down a list of things you did during the day to see how many things you have done well. Did you finish your homework? Did you tell a joke that made everybody laugh? Give yourself praise for the good things you’ve done.
Pick up a hobby If you like singing, sing as much as you can. In some ways, a hobby can make you outstanding. And it will make you happy and confident.
Get rid of(消除)fear Fear comes along with failure(失败). But it’s easy to overcome (克服)if you know that failure is part of your life. Don’t hide your head just because you said something stupid last time. Try to start again and believe you can do better.

Imagine walking into a movie theater without being greeted by the smell of popcorn. It’s hard to believe, isn’t it? For many people, popcorn goes hand in hand with movies. They can’t have one without the other. But how did this happen?
The relationship (关系) between the two is younger than you may think. In the mid-1800s, popcorn was already a popular snack in the USA.Vendors (小贩) sold it on the streets. People, especially kids, loved this street food. In the early 1900s, vendors started to sell popcorn outside movie theaters.
However, theater owners were against popcorn. They believed it would make the experience of watching a movie less enjoyable. Eating it would make too much noise during the silent movies.
About 20 years later, when movies added sounds, the eating noise problem went away. More and more people went to the movies. Some of them even secretly took popcorn into the theaters. Later, more movie theaters opened. People were allowed (允许) to eat popcorn in some of the theaters while they were watching movies.
In the 1930s, the theater owners realized that people didn’t need to buy popcorn from street vendors. Because popcorn was easy to make, they could make and sell it on their own. They did that and the smell of popcorn drew more people to their theaters. The owners made a lot of money, and people enjoyed themselves at the movies.
Today, popcorn is still an important part of the movie-going experience. Roles, a man who once ate three bags of popcorn, said, “People come to theaters sometimes just for the popcorn. They don’t even care what is playing!”
